NEW DELHI: PM
Narendra Modi will depart for Samarkand late afternoon on Thursday to participate in the SCO summit. He is expected to exchange greetings with Chinese President
Xi Jinping, Russian President
Vladimir Putin and other leaders in the evening at a dinner hosted by Uzbekistan President
Shavkat Mirziyoyev.
There was no confirmation till late evening of a bilateral meeting between Xi and Modi. Official sources, however, did not rule out a meeting and said the PM’s bilateral meetings had not been finalised yet. Modi will be in the same room as Xi during the summit on at least two occasions.
Russia has confirmed a bilateral meeting with Modi for Friday saying issues like “strategic stability, the situation in the Asia Pacific Region, and, cooperation within major multilateral formats, like the UN, the G20 and SCO” will be discussed.
Modi will also have bilateral meetings with Iranian President Ebrahim Raisi and the Uzbekistan President.
